I have had a bit more progress with the CAA. According to my AME the CAA used to list Bleomycin as disqualifying. However they have recently had a change of heart and now they allow Bleomycin with that warning that it could have implications on the Class 1 Medical.

My oncologist states that with a single dose of Bleomycin then his estimates are 1/1000 chance of having a detrimental effect on lung capacity.

Have also contacted Dr. Einhorn who to all intents and purposes “invented” the BEP regimen and his view is that there should be “zero effect” on flying.

Looks like I’ll be taking the plunge and going for the BEP.
